Braces vs. Clear Aligners and Treatment Timeline

The practice offers metal braces (standard brackets and wire) as its primary appliance. Metal braces typically address crowding, spacing, bite problems, and complex rotations within 18 to 36 months depending on case severity. Clear aligner systems (brand varies; verify at consultation) are available as a secondary option for moderate cases, usually ranging 12 to 24 months if the patient complies with wear time requirements (22 hours per day).

Metal braces cost substantially less upfront than clear aligners. Typical metal braces treatment runs between $3,500 and $5,500 for comprehensive care (full mouth, all four quadrants, including retention). Clear aligners, when available, generally start at $4,000 and extend to $6,500 depending on complexity and brand. Both figures assume an uncomplicated case and assume no insurance coverage; verify exact pricing and current promotions at your first consultation, as pricing adjusts seasonally.

Treatment timelines matter practically: braces work on virtually every malocclusion but are visible. Aligners are less noticeable but require patient discipline and work best on mild-to-moderate cases. If a child's bite is severe or active growth remains, braces may be the only realistic option. Ask the orthodontist directly which system fits your case, not which you prefer.

Payment Plans and How It Compares to Other Oklahoma City Orthodontists

Oklahoma Dental Del City distinguishes itself through in-house payment plans rather than requiring patients to carry cases through dental discount plans or financing companies with added interest. The practice typically breaks treatment cost into 24 to 36 monthly payments with no interest if paid on schedule. This lowers the effective monthly cost compared to financing through CareCredit or SmarterFinance, which charge 16 to 26 percent APR if the balance is not paid in full within a promotional period.

Most Oklahoma City orthodontists in adjacent areas (such as practices in central OKC or midwest OKC neighborhoods) also offer payment plans, but many tie these to insurance claims, meaning you pay a co-pay upfront and installments depend on what the plan covers. Insurance rarely covers orthodontics fully; most plans cap orthodontic benefits at $1,000 to $1,500 lifetime, placing the patient balance in the $3,000 to $5,500 range regardless. The value of Oklahoma Dental Del City's model emerges for uninsured patients or those on plans with low ortho benefits: you avoid third-party financing entirely.

What the First Visit Involves

Initial consultations at orthodontic practices in Oklahoma City typically run 30 to 45 minutes. Expect a clinical exam (visual assessment of bite, spacing, any existing crowding or bite problem), photographs of your teeth from multiple angles, and possibly digital impressions or traditional impressions in alginate (a moldable tray material). The orthodontist reviews findings and recommends a treatment plan.

Cost of the first consultation ranges from free to $75; Oklahoma Dental Del City's consultation fee should be confirmed by phone before arrival. Many practices in Oklahoma City bundle this into treatment cost if you proceed; ask whether your consultation fee applies to the final cost if you begin braces within 30 days.

X-rays (panoramic and lateral cephalometric) are taken if not done by a general dentist within the past year. Your general dentist's records can reduce the need for new radiographs and lower your costs. Bring insurance cards and a list of any previous orthodontic treatment.
